Abstract :
The paper describes the main ideas of an extension of Message Sequence Charts (MSCs) in a time-interval structure to improve the temporal knowledge of the environment where a software system will be built. The extended MSC could be used at the requirements analysis phase and its interpretation is not limited to the analysis of real-time software systems (where MSCs are mostly used), but rather is aimed for helping the quantitative temporal analysis of the application domain, whatever the software solution for the system. The paper briefly overviews MSCs, describes the goals of the proposed interpretation for basic MSCs, and defines their syntax and semantics
